Q:

Which of the following is the strongest acid?

A) ClCH2COOH B) BrCH2COOH
C) FCH2COOH D) ICH2COOH
 
Answer & Explanation Answer: C) FCH2COOH

Explanation:

Which_of_the_following_is_the_strongest_acid1552992978.jpg image

FCH2COOH is the strongest acid out of all.

Since the electron withdrawing inductive effect (-I effect) of the halogens decreases in the order of F>Cl> Br> I , therefore the acidic strength of the α- halo acids decreases in the same order.

 

FCH2COOH  >  ClCH2COOH   >   BrCH2COOH   >   ICH2COOH.

Q:

Light Year is related to

A) Distance B) Acceleration
C) Velocity D) Intensity of Light
 
Answer & Explanation Answer: A) Distance

Explanation:

Light Year is related to Distance. It is the unit of Distance.

It is about 9.5 Trillion Kms or 5.9 Trillion miles.

 

    • It is the distance that light travels in vaccum in one julian year i.e, 365.25 days.

Q:

Dynamic Search Ads would be most helpful for

A) Campaigns that need to reduce exposure on competitive keywords. B) Websites with hundreds or thousands of products, services, or listings that frequently change.
C) A local restaurant with a dynamically changing menu that offers fresh new entrees every few months. D) Moving an ads position dynamically in whatever direction a users eyes are looking.
 
Answer & Explanation Answer: B) Websites with hundreds or thousands of products, services, or listings that frequently change.

Explanation:

Dynamic Search Ads are the simplest way to find the customers searching on Google for indubitably what you offer. This is an ideal way for with a well-developed website or with a large inventory. Businesses with websites that contain a lot of content or well-structured URLs will see the best results from using Dynamic Search Ads. 

 

Even well managed Adwords account with many keywords can miss relevant searches, experiance delays in getting ads added for new products or it may be out of Sync with what the website originally have.

 

How to Target : 

You can target 

        • All the web pages  (or)

 

        • Specific webpages containing certain keywords.

 

Benefits of Dynamic Search Ads :

        • Save time. No more mapping keywords, bids, and ad text to each product on your website. Plus, Dynamic Search Ads may help you advertise to new markets faster than other alternatives.
        • Frequent, automatic updates to your ads. When you make changes to pages in our index, we'll crawl your website again to help ensure that your ads are as up to date as possible.
        • Show relevant, dynamically generated headlines with your ads. When a customer's search is relevant to your product or service, AdWords will dynamically generate an ad with a clear headline for the most relevant page on your site.
